10 Ways To Increase jQuery Performance

Nettuts+ have a new tutorial by Giulio Bai about increasing jQuery performance in your Ajax Apps. 10 Ways to Instantly Increase Your jQuery Performance provides 10 tips to make jQuery usage faster, to use with moderation especially for the first tip.
